Output 5efb5d2e39e75f4045dbeaf88b6decbcc3f63bb67082d4d841b6b49b1568f95d:4

value
1709610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34b2c95939c41da991b00a4d9ed0db8f20773ac8 OP_EQUAL
address
36VfEpk55jHxsrACzHdKWSCP1FN7fpuUE4
transaction
5efb5d2e39e75f4045dbeaf88b6decbcc3f63bb67082d4d841b6b49b1568f95d
confirmations
294250
spent
true